IJH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

1,865 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Core S&P Mid-Cap ETF (IJH)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$49.6B — up 11% from $44.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 309 funds opened new IJH positions and 50 closed out — a net gain of 259 holders — while 826 added to existing stakes and 473 trimmed.

The largest buyer was US Bancorp, adding an estimated $208M. The largest seller was Wealthspire Advisors (New York), cutting an estimated $123M.
